Bug Description

Image on my HiDPI 4K eDP screen (HP zbook 15) is flickering since I upgraded my kernel to 4.4.0-59.

With 4.4.0-53 kernel, everything is ok.

I have try :
  - 4.4.0-59
  - 4.4.0-62
  - 4.8.0-36 (from linux-generic-hwe-16.04)

All of us make my eDP screen flickering when it was alone. Because the amazing things is here : when my laptop is docked and get two other screen (one fullHD and one 2K), everything get back to normal. Even on my eDP 4K screen !

I don't know how to know where the problem come from. Kernel ? radeon.ko ? xorg-video-radeon ? Gnome Shell ? Is amdgpu.ko usable ? How to test it ? ... need help.

Joseph Maillardet (jokx) wrote :

I have encountered the same problem with kernel :
  - 4.4.0-63
  - 4.4.0-64

... and Finally : the kernel 4.4.0-66 restore normal operation. I don't see flickering anymore.
